Transaction 616642593f68106bd69b14aac048d568503e060126ffbd42cda5bbd430b87be2

2 Input
2 Outputs
  • 616642593f68106bd69b14aac048d568503e060126ffbd42cda5bbd430b87be2:0
  • value  264400
    address  1K9F67Pj3q9an5hqCjo4szSvDdTMWbbhT1
  • 616642593f68106bd69b14aac048d568503e060126ffbd42cda5bbd430b87be2:1
  • value  780243
    address  39KFtf1pW9KPimu684h3N5xJWjMs4DNMnq